s4 and s5 turbo exhaust housings interchangable
 
are the s4 and s5 turbo exahust housings interchangleable or no ..?

Yes, the S5 exhaust housing can be swapped onto the S4 turbo, but you must use the S5 manifold too.

Adsy01 06-11-03 06:56 AM

this recently came up on the www.ausrotary.com forums and it was found that there is an early and a late type of S4 turbo..

the later S4 turbo being the one you can change the back of with the S5 item..


You can bolt the ser 5 exhaust housing on if you want but the impella will have to much clearance from the housing. Which means lag. The only time it will work is if you have a later model ser 4 turbo. It dosent have the shim that the eairly ones had.

The early model S4 turbos have a slightly bigger centre which doesnt allow the S5 housing to bolt straight on unless it is shimmed/sanded...
